Output 80c32160971d90955726b3b9e6c4cf6ef13c71f8e8b0fd8378efd601b7cd3d15:0

value
16189697
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3495e093b6af13d4b3d12409000550603eaa2186 OP_EQUALVERIFY OP_CHECKSIG
address
15o3gdW8TPwwRY5x8AgzMfQw4uVmFDZBtg
transaction
80c32160971d90955726b3b9e6c4cf6ef13c71f8e8b0fd8378efd601b7cd3d15
spent
true